Patna, Aug 13 (IANS) The Election Commission of India (ECI) issued notices to Muzaffarpur Mayor Nirmala Devi and her two brothers-in-law, Manoj Kumar and Dilip Kumar, on Wednesday over allegations of possessing dual Elector Photo Identity Card (EPIC) numbers. The action follows Leader of Opposition Tejashwi Yadav’s public disclosure of their names earlier in the day. In its official statement, the ECI said the three had been found registered at two different polling booths in the 94-Muzaffarpur Assembly Constituency during the draft electoral roll published for the Special Intensive Revision (SIR) 2025. BELGRADE, Serbia (AP) — Clashes erupted at protests in Serbia between opponents and supporters of the government in an escalation of tensions following more than nine months of persistent demonstrations against populist President Aleksandar Vucic.The skirmishes first started on Tuesday evening in Vrbas, northwest of the capital Belgrade, where riot police separated protesters from the opposing camps outside the governing Serbian Progressive Party offices in the town. Images from the scene showed government supporters throwing flares, rocks and bottles at the protesters, who hurled back various objects. Police said that dozens of people were injured, including 16 police officers. Similar…
